WitrynaThe EU imports high value poultry products, including breast meat and poultry preparations, mainly from Brazil, Thailand and Ukraine, while the EU exports poultry products of lower value. Poultry is part of the common market organisation between EU countries, which has several functions. Indonesia, French Polynesia, the United States, the EU, … east suffolk district council housingWitrynaFood imports refer to the movement of products into the EU from countries outside the EU (often referred to as Third Countries). Checks (controls) are carried out on food entering the EU market to ensure they meet the same high requirements as foods from EU Member States.
